  • Rocks, and More Rocks!

    Funded Dec 2, 2024

    Thank you so very much for donating and supporting my fifth grade students. The resources that we received are enhancing my students science skills. They are able the resources as we learn about different types of rocks. The students are using the supplies in our science lab and for outdoor learning. They are able to compare and classify the rocks, and compare them to other properties of matter.

    I wish that you could have seen the look on their faces when the supplies were delivered to my classroom.

    Thank you once again.”

  • New Learning

    Funded Sep 18, 2024

    Thank you for your generous donations and support. The students in my fifth grade classroom are connecting class learning to researching target information for reports, journals and science projects. The HP - 14" Laptop - Intel Celeron is helping my students build technology and literacy skills in the math classroom and science lab.

    When students have laptops, they can type their notes directly into a document.

    Electronic note taking is both faster and more flexible. Digital note taking allows students to index and organize their study material automatically, quickly search for information by keyword and share notes with other students.

    Thank you,”
